Job Overview

A nationally recognized law firm is seeking a Labor & Employment Associate with 3 to 5 years of litigation experience to join its Indianapolis office. This is a hybrid position offering a mix of in-office and remote work. The ideal candidate will have strong academic credentials and a proven track record in litigation, with a preference for those who have experience in employment law.

Duties

  • Represent management clients in employment litigation matters

  • Assist with the defense of claims involving workplace discrimination, harassment, wrongful termination, and wage/hour disputes

  • Conduct legal research, draft motions, pleadings, and briefs

  • Support discovery efforts, including taking and defending depositions

  • Advise clients on employment law compliance and HR policies

  • Collaborate with colleagues in case strategy and client communications
